Background
The grooving machine for paper board is a machine for cutting V-shaped grooves on various boards such as industrial paper board, gray paper board, density board and the like. The machine information adopts a novel paperboard conveying mechanism, and the whole plane of the paperboard to be grooved is covered on a roller surface (with the diameter of 60 cm), so that the accuracy of the grooved position is ensured, and no deviation and the grooved linearity are caused. Has the characteristics of high precision, high speed, durable cutter and the like.
For example, a slotting corner cutter for carton production of Chinese practical patent with bulletin number CN213675695U, including putting paper platform, pushing equipment, limit paper device, conveyer belt, fluting device, put paper platform and be used for placing the carton of waiting slotting corner cut, pushing equipment sets up in putting paper platform front end for push backward with the carton, limit paper device sets up in putting paper platform rear end, be used for restricting single carton and pass through, the conveyer belt is placed in limit paper device rear, be used for transporting away the carton of slotting corner cut, the fluting device is placed in the conveyer belt rear, be used for carrying out slotting corner cut to the carton, the fluting device is provided with fluting sword, the cutter seat, fluting sword movable connection is on fluting device, the cutter seat movable mounting is on fluting device, fluting sword and cutter seat hinge.
The conventional rotary type carton slotting and corner cutting machine is generally in fixed rigid connection with a grooving cutter, so that when the grooving cutter cuts a hard paperboard, the grooving cutter can be damaged if the grooving cutter does not penetrate the cut paperboard, the practicability of the device is reduced, and the rotary type carton slotting and corner cutting machine is needed to solve the problems.

Working principle:
When the grooving and corner cutting machine is used, a paperboard is placed at the upper end of the base 111, the driving unit 113 is started to drive the cutter 214 to groove the paperboard, when a harder paperboard is cut, the cutter 214 contacts with the paperboard to cut, meanwhile, the fixing rod 217 moves in the moving rod 215, and the buffer spring 218 is extruded to buffer the paperboard, so that the cutter 214 cannot penetrate the paperboard and cannot be damaged.
When the paperboard is placed at the upper end of the base 111, the handle 312 is rotated to drive the reciprocating screw rod 311 to rotate, and under the action of the bidirectional screw threads, the two screw sleeves 313 are driven to move relatively, so that the paperboard is limited, the phenomenon of position deviation when the paperboard is cut is avoided, and the operation is finished.
